NGI0 Commons Fund: Business Circle

APELL provides support and mentoring for projects funded under the NGI Zero Commons Fund. APELL is a consortium partner in the EU funded project, you can find all information on the fund on nlnet Foundation's website.

Funded projects can receive a number of support services. Together with our partner OW2, APELL provides the Business Circle initiative.

Innovative projects often face challenges beyond technical development. Many brilliant ideas struggle with visibility, sustainability, user adoption, or connecting to relevant stakeholders. The Business Circle initiative provides dedicated business consulting and mentorship tailored to you and your project.

The Business Circle support ensures your project's results do not stay in the lab, or remain unused – but reach intended audiences, communities, or markets effectively. Even without a 'business orientation', your project can greatly benefit from structured strategic advice and connections.
